引言
随着人工智能技术的飞速发展,深度学习在自然语言处理(NLP)领域取得了显著的成果。而语料库作为深度学习的重要基础,其重要性不言而喻。本文将深入探讨语料库与深度学习的关系,揭示语料库在智能时代语言宝库中的关键作用。
一、什么是语料库?
1.1 语料库的定义
语料库是指按照某种目的收集、整理和存储的文本资料库。它为研究人员提供了大量的语言数据,是进行语言研究和开发的基础。
1.2 语料库的类型
语料库根据其用途和收集范围可以分为以下几种类型:
- 通用语料库:如布朗语料库、COCA语料库等,涵盖广泛的语言现象。
- 专门语料库:如法律语料库、医学语料库等,针对特定领域进行收集。
- 平行语料库:包含不同语言之间的对应文本,用于机器翻译研究。
二、深度学习与语料库
2.1 深度学习在NLP中的应用
深度学习在NLP领域取得了显著的成果,如文本分类、情感分析、机器翻译等。这些应用的成功离不开高质量的语料库。
2.2 语料库在深度学习中的作用
- 数据训练:深度学习模型需要大量的数据来训练,语料库提供了丰富的语言数据。
- 特征提取:语料库中的数据可以帮助模型提取语言特征,提高模型的准确性。
- 模型评估:语料库中的数据可以用于评估模型的性能,如BLEU分数、ROUGE分数等。
三、构建高质量的语料库
3.1 数据收集
- 数据来源:选择合适的语料库类型,如通用语料库或专门语料库。
- 数据清洗:去除无关信息,保证数据质量。
3.2 数据标注
- 标注人员:选择专业人员进行标注,确保标注的一致性。
- 标注规范:制定详细的标注规范,确保标注的准确性。
3.3 数据存储与管理
- 存储方式:采用合适的存储方式,如数据库、文件系统等。
- 管理工具:使用专业的语料库管理工具,提高数据管理效率。
四、案例分享
以下是一些语料库在深度学习中的应用案例:
- 案例一:使用COCA语料库进行情感分析,识别文本中的情感倾向。
- 案例二:利用WMT平行语料库进行机器翻译研究,提高翻译质量。
- 案例三:通过构建法律语料库,为法律领域的自然语言处理提供数据支持。
五、总结
语料库是深度学习在NLP领域取得成功的关键因素之一。构建高质量的语料库,可以为智能时代的语言宝库提供源源不断的支持。在未来的发展中,语料库与深度学习将相互促进,共同推动人工智能技术的进步。
